Indika

FORMAT PS5 / ETA 8 MAY / PUB 11 BIT STUDIOS / DEV ODD METER / PLAYERS 1

Seeing a studio take risks always gives us a buzz, and Odd Meter’s mind-bending game Indika makes one hell of a first impression. It tells the tale of a nun who leaves her monotonous life in a convent to travel across 19th-century Russia, but here’s the kicker: her travelling companion is the devil, leading to a fierce tension between religion, reality, and authority.
